I was doing full brake and rotor replacement on my ‘19 GMC At4 and the front brake sensor pigtail was troublesome; the wires ended up snapping off in the pigtail.. now the truck is in limp mode. If someone can tell me how to de-pin this thing, I can solder new wires OR if there’s a bypass hack that would be good too.. Would connecting the two wires work?

I ended up splicing one of the old sensors, because the dealerships are closed on weekends. Although this got the truck out of limp mode, it still has a “service brake system “ error. As a side note, before splicing it, there was no power brakes? 😳😳🥴🥴
